Asia’s affluent find themselves in the alarming position of having their wealth eroded by the unwelcome prospect of consistently rising inflation and the slightly more welcome prospect of longer lifespans. Add stubbornly low-yielding markets and ever-higher regulatory obstacles to the mix and the imperative for sophisticated financial planning is apparent.
